Vehicle-to-Grid Technology: Transforming Energy Systems in Vienna, Austria and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ia

Vehicle-to-grid (V2G) technology is revolutionizing the way energy is consumed and distributed in urban environments around the world. This innovative concept allows electric vehicles (EVs) to not only draw energy from the grid but also to store and supply electricity back to the grid when needed. Vienna, Austria, and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, are two cities at the forefront of adopting V2G technology to enhance energy efficiency and sustainability. In Vienna, Austria, V2G technology is being integrated into the city's ambitious clean energy initiatives. With a growing number of EVs on the roads, the city is leveraging V2G technology to create a more efficient and resilient energy system. By enabling EV batteries to store excess renewable energy during off-peak hours and release it back to the grid during peak demand times, V2G technology helps balance the grid and reduce strain on traditional power sources. This not only helps reduce carbon emissions but also lowers energy costs for consumers. Similarly,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, is also embracing V2G technology as part of its efforts to transition to a more sustainable energy future. As a rapidly developing city with a rising demand for energy, Kuala Lumpur sees V2G technology as a key solution to optimize energy usage and reduce reliance on fossil fuels. By incentivizing EV owners to participate in V2G programs, the city aims to create a more stable and resilient energy grid while promoting the adoption of clean transportation options. The benefits of V2G technology extend beyond just energy management. By utilizing EV batteries as energy storage units, V2G technology can help reduce the overall strain on the grid, enhance grid stability, and facilitate the integration of renewable energy sources. This not only paves the way for a more sustainable energy system but also promotes the widespread adoption of EVs as a clean and viable mode of transportation. As Vienna, Austria, and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, continue to embrace V2G technology, they are setting a precedent for other cities around the world to follow suit. By harnessing the power of EVs to transform energy systems, these cities are leading the way towards a more sustainable and resilient future for urban communities everywhere. In conclusion, vehicle-to-grid technology is a game-changer in the transition towards cleaner and more efficient energy systems. By leveraging the power of electric vehicles to store and supply electricity, cities like Vienna, Austria, and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, are paving the way for a greener and more sustainable future for all.
